    Found the encounter tables for Fire Red. Source: GameFAQs.

    Route 2 said:
    Pidgey:
    Lv 3 (20%)
    Lv 2 (10%)
    Lv 4 (10%)
    Lv 5 (5%)

    Ratatta:
    Lv 3 (20%)
    Lv 2 (10%)
    Lv 4 (10%)
    Lv 5 (5%)

    Caterpie:
    Lv 4 (4%)
    Lv 5 (1%)

    Weedle:
    Lv 4 (4%)
    Lv 5 (1%)

    Distributes the levels unevenly. Probably works like this for most older games, more or less. (Saw similar distributions for original Red/Blue/Yellow.) Possibly extends to current games too.
